Maribel, Wisconsin

Maribel is a village in Manitowoc County, Wisconsin, United States. The population was 336 at the 2020 census..

About Maribel

Maribel is a tiny community in eastern Wisconsin, home to 339 residents as of the latest Census estimates.

Officially, Maribel is an incorporated village, one of the most intimate forms of local government in America. The community covers 1.17 square miles, giving it wide-open spaces and a spread-out, rural feel at roughly 290 residents per square mile.
